Trainspotting author Irvine Welsh marries Scottish actress Emma Curry

Trainspotting author Irvine Welsh married Scottish actress Emma Curry. He tied the knot two years after the pair started dating during the 2020 coronavirus lockdown.

Sharing an inspiring photo on Instagram, the writer said: All is well. See you soon, crocodile. ''

In the photo, Emma can be seen wearing a beautiful white dress, a hairpiece and a long necklace. Irvine is wearing a gray suit, blue shirt, and black sunglasses for a photo of her on a bench.

It's not yet known where the couple met, but Irvine's post garnered thousands of likes on Instagram, with many people instantly congratulating the pair.

Gordon Smart said: "Absolutely sensational, Director. Congratulations." Patrick Topping wrote, "Congratulations." And Mairi Mikel added, "Dancers! Emma, ​​you look beautiful! We look forward to celebrating with you both soon!"

The couple's engagement was announced on social media earlier this year, and Irvine broke the news with a happy post.
